Geographical and Administrative Overview
Ilsan is split into Ilsandong-gu (East Ilsan) and Ilsanseo-gu (West Ilsan), founded in 2005 to support its growing population and infrastructure needs. Situated northwest of Seoul, it serves as being a satellite city, benefiting from proximity towards the capital whilst preserving its distinct identity. The area spans 42.fifteen km² and is particularly property to a mix of residential neighborhoods, commercial zones, and green Areas. Vital landmarks involve Ilsan Lake Park, KINTEX (Korea Intercontinental Exhibition Heart), plus the historic Ilsan Current market.
Historical Roots and Advancement
Ilsan’s background stretches back millennia, with proof of human settlement courting for the Paleolithic Age. The region’s fertile lands supported early rice farming, notably the cultivation of The traditional rice seed Gawaji in Daehwa-dong over the Neolithic era. The name Goyang alone derives from nearby topography: Go (high) from Gobong-san Mountain and Yang (sunny) from Deogyang-san Mountain.
Modern Ilsan emerged during the nineties as Portion of South Korea’s new city initiatives, built to relieve housing shortages in Seoul. Its improvement prioritized environmentally friendly spaces and connectivity, with landmarks like Ilsan Lake Park (completed in 1996) symbolizing this eyesight. Right now, Ilsan seamlessly integrates historic relics for example Bukhansanseong Fortress and royal tombs (Seooreung and Seosamneung) with modern city arranging.
Economic Vitality and Business Spaces
Ilsan’s financial state thrives on a mix of common commerce and present day industries. At its coronary heart lies Ilsan Industry, a cultural and financial landmark. Set up during the early 20th century within the Gyeongui Line railroad, this fifth-day market (running within the third and 8th of every month) options one hundred thirty suppliers offering all the things from clean deliver to handmade crafts. Modernized in 1983 with reinforced concrete structures, the industry remains a beloved place for affordable, exclusive products and a glimpse into regional everyday living.
The district also hosts KINTEX, Korea’s biggest exhibition and Conference Centre, driving the MICE (Conferences, Incentives, Conventions, Exhibitions) business. Nearby, the Korea Earth City venture—envisioned to include a 5-star lodge, aquarium, and thematic parks—aims to bolster tourism and company chances. Nevertheless initially slated for completion by 2018, ongoing developments proceed to form Ilsan into a worldwide small business destination.
Cultural and Recreational Highlights
Ilsan Lake Park, the largest artificial lake in Asia, anchors the district’s recreational landscape. Spanning 1.fifteen million sq. meters, the park encompasses a three hundred,000-sq.-meter lake surrounded by going for walks trails, biking paths, and ecological zones. Vital sights include:
Metasequoia-lined trails: A serene 9.one km promenade perfect for leisurely strolls.
Dalmaji Island: A central island with Wolpajeong Pavilion, offering panoramic lake sights.
Seasonal festivals: The Goyang Intercontinental Flower Competition and Autumn Flower Competition attract thousands and thousands with lively floral displays and cultural performances.
Household-helpful facilities: Cactus greenhouses, playgrounds, and outdoor physical exercise locations cater to all ages.
Adjacent towards the park, Onemount (a theme park) and Aqua World Ilsan (an aquarium) enrich Ilsan’s attraction as being a family members location. The area also offers Ilsan Garosu-gil, a stylish Road lined with cafes and boutiques, reflecting the district’s modern day cultural pulse.
Training and Neighborhood Life
Instruction is usually a cornerstone of Ilsan’s Local community. The district hosts 46 colleges, such as 22 elementary schools, twelve middle colleges, and nine substantial colleges. Hugok, a community in Ilsanseo-gu, is renowned for its focus of hagwons (private academies), underscoring the Group’s emphasis on educational excellence. This concentrate on instruction aligns with South Korea’s broader societal values, planning youth for competitive futures when fostering community cohesion.
Transportation and Accessibility
Ilsan’s connectivity homepage is often a crucial asset. The Seoul Metro Line three connects the district to central Seoul through Jeongbalsan Station, while big highways such as the Jayu-ro Highway facilitate uncomplicated road entry. The Ilsan New Transit Method even further enhances intra-metropolis mobility. Proximity to Seoul Airbase and Incheon International Airport (in one hour’s generate) positions Ilsan to be a strategic hub for domestic and Worldwide vacationers.
